Some effective strategies for successfully pursuing a PhD while working full-time include time management, setting clear goals, seeking support from supervisors and colleagues, prioritizing self-care, and maintaining a healthy work-life balance.

Why it is not advisable to pursue too many strategies at once?

Pursuing too many strategies at once can lead to diluted focus and resources, making it difficult to execute any one strategy effectively. This scattered approach may result in missed opportunities, increased confusion among team members, and suboptimal outcomes. Additionally, juggling multiple initiatives can overwhelm stakeholders and hinder decision-making processes, ultimately detracting from overall success. It's often more effective to concentrate on a few key strategies to ensure thorough execution and measurable results.

What is diversification strategies of reliance industry?

Reliance is pursuing unrelated diversification strategy, it is conglomerate and has expanded into various markets; namely power sector, telecommunications, infrastructure, retail etc.

Why can rhetoric be such an effective war strategy?

Technically, Rhetoric is a tactic, not a strategy. Anyways, the dictionary defines rhetoric as "the art of effective or persuasive speaking or writing, esp. the use of figures of speech and other compositional techniques." Rhetoric is an effective tactic because it motivates people to fight in wars or allows for popular support to swing your way (common themes of rhetoric are patriotism, and doing your duty, or being a 'man' or making a difference, or pursuing evil enemies that want to eat your children). A lot of wars have been waged because the parties that wanted the wars have been effective at employing rhetoric. Rhetoric itself is a tactic (not a strategy) however there are strategies formed around using rhetoric, and rhetoric as a tactic has been an important part of strategies used to eventually win wars.

What is a counter objective?

A counter objective refers to a goal or aim that opposes or contradicts another objective. In strategic planning, it highlights potential conflicts or challenges that may arise when pursuing multiple objectives simultaneously. Understanding counter objectives is crucial for effective decision-making, as it helps organizations anticipate obstacles and align their strategies accordingly. Addressing these counter objectives can lead to more balanced and successful outcomes.
